Description

The AD637JRZ-RL is a high-precision, true RMS-to-DC converter from Analog Devices. It is designed to measure the true root mean square (RMS) value of both AC and DC input signals, providing an accurate DC output proportional to the RMS value of the input. The device is suitable for a wide range of signal frequencies and amplitudes, making it versatile for applications in audio, telecommunications, and instrumentation.
